在JavaScript中,你可以使用toFixed()方法来四舍五入并保留指定的小数位数。这个方法会返回一个字符串,如果你需要将其转换回数字,可以使用parseFloat()或Number()函数。 以下是一个示例函数,它接受一个数字作为参数,并返回四舍五入后保留两位小数的结果(如果小数位数不足,则用0替补): functionroundToTwoDecimalPlaces...
在JavaScript中,如果你想将一个数字(无论是整数还是浮点数)保留两位小数,可以使用多种方法。以下是一些常见的方法和它们的基础概念: 1. 使用toFixed()方法 toFixed()是一个非常常用的方法,用于格式化数字,使其保留指定的小数位数。 示例代码: 代码语言:txt ...
返回数据示例: 3.1415926535897 85.452655625313 99.128532659596 1. 2. 3. 话不多说,下面直接进入实战 1. toFixed() 方法 toFixed()方法用于把数字转换为字符串,结果的小数点后有指定位数的数字。 实例 let numBer = 3.1415926; numBer = numBer.toFixed(2); console.log(numBer); // 3.14 1. 2. 3. 注意...
在JavaScript中,保留两位小数有多种方法,其中最常见和直接的方法是使用toFixed()方法。以下是详细解答: 提供一个JavaScript函数,用于处理数字并保留两位小数: javascript function formatNumberToTwoDecimalPlaces(number) { return number.toFixed(2); } 使用JavaScript的内置方法进行四舍五入到两位小数: 在上面的函...
JS保留两位小数 对于一些小数点后有多位的浮点数,我们可能只需要保留2位,但js没有提供这样直接的函数,所以我们得自己写函数实现这个功能,代码如下: function changeTwoDecimal(x) { var f_x = parseFloat(x); if (isNaN(f_x)) { alert('function:changeTwoDecimal->parameter error'); ...
toFixed()函数是JavaScript中Number类的原生方法,用于将一个数字保留指定的小数位数,并返回一个字符串表示该数字。 2.2 语法 numObj.toFixed([digits]) •numObj:要进行格式化的数字。 •digits:可选参数,表示要保留的小数位数。 2.3 使用示例 letnum=3.1415926; letresult=num.toFixed(2); console.log(resul...
除了使用toFixed()方法外,还可以使用正则表达式来实现保留两位小数的效果。通过正则表达式,可以对数字进行匹配和替换,从而实现保留指定位数的小数。 下面是一个使用正则表达式的示例: var num = 3.1415926; var result = num.toString().match(/^d+(?:.d{0,2})?/); ...
i++){a[i]=a[i].toFixed(2)b=b.concat(a[i])}b_tonumber=b.map(Number)Log('取两位小数...
C#保留2位小数,.ToString("f2")确实可以,但是如果这个数字本来就小数点后面三位比如1.253,那么转化之后就会变成1.25.可不可以刚好保留到最后一位不是0的位置? 默认保留2位,如果真的有3位小数,就保留3位,有4位就保留4位。 先说一下ToString("0.00##")中0和#的区别: ...
JS保留两位小数 对于一些小数点后有多位的浮点数,我们可能只需要保留2位,但js没有提供这样直接的函数,所以我们得自己写函数实现这个功能,代码如下: function changeTwoDecimal(x) { var f_x = parseFloat(x); if (isNaN(f_x)) { alert('function:changeTwoDecimal->parameter error'); ...